Since Day 1, KIND has had a vision for a kinder and healthier world. A world in which people never have to choose between what tastes good, feels good, and does good when it comes to their snacking.   

Our iconic KIND® bars – made with real, recognizable ingredients – sparked the growth of an entirely new healthy snacking category back in 2004. Now, KIND has a family of more than 80 snacks that offer solutions for a variety of occasions. All of KIND's products lead with a nutrient-dense first ingredient – like nuts or whole grains – and do not contain genetically engineered ingredients, sugar alcohols or artificial sweeteners.

What you’ll do...
As the Trade Marketing Analyst, you will support the Trade Marketing team as the liaison and pivotal point of contact between the Brand Marketing and Sales teams. You will work closely with Internal Sales and HQ to identify and optimize sales growth opportunities. You will collaborate with Sales, Marketing, Operations, Design, and Demand Planning on the development and execution of national commercialization strategies and customer-specific plans, ensuring effective product launches in the marketplace. And this is how you will do it….
Sales Support
• Lead sales input process for business activities with a focus on innovation timelines and forecasting
• Aggregate and manage distribution assumptions for each product line across all customers and share findings in a monthly report to be shared with Leadership
• Create and maintain sales support materials to include customer selling decks and price lists
• Manage external vendor relationships specific to racks and displays, including POS material, budgets, and forecasts

Cross-Functional Collaboration
• Work closely with internal stakeholders to align business efforts with overall company objectives
• Assist in the creation of presentation materials and collaborate with cross-functional teams to manage timeline deliverables for the annual sales conference

Data Analysis & Reporting
• Create reporting templates and update existing reports to provide support and analysis for innovation business initiatives across total KIND portfolio
• Report insights related to innovation performance, retailer dynamics, promotions etc. to wide variety of internal and external stakeholders to include Field Sales/Customer Teams, Sales Planning teams, retailer contacts and Kind Leadership.
• Independently gather and interpret data and identify business trends, drivers, and opportunities.
